The media gallery stores and displays all the
image and sound files in the phone.

Accessing files

1.

Select

Menu

Media Gallery

.

2.

Select an option:

Camera Pictures

displays thumbnails

of the photos you have taken in
chronological order.

Images

displays a list of categories that

contain preloaded, downloaded, saved,
or created files such as wallpaper,
screen savers, or caller IDs.

Sounds

displays a list of categories that

contain saved or downloaded sounds such
as ringers and voice memos.

Browsing pictures

1.

Select

Menu

Media Gallery

Camera Pictures

.

2.

Highlight a picture and press

to select

View

.

3.

Press

to select

Erase

.

- or -
Press

to select

Options

:

Assign

picture as a Caller ID

or as wallpaper.

Modify

allows you to change the following:

Rotate

- select 90º right, 180º, 90º left,

Flip horizontal, and Flip Vertical.

Resize

- select 90%, 75%, 50%,

and 30%.

Brightness

- press

left or right

to adjust.

Sharpness

- press

left or right

to adjust.

Saturation

- press

left or right

to adjust.

Hue

- press

left or right to adjust.

Auto Adjust

- automatically adjusts

all levels.

Color Tone

- change the picture to

grayscale, negative, sepia, or emboss.

Zoom

allows you to zoom in or out

on the picture.

Take Picture

to snap another photo.

Lock

to prevent accidentally erasing

the photo.

Rename

the picture.

Details

of the file.
